Pioneering psychologist Angela Duckworth shows anyone striving to succeed that the secret to outstanding achievement is not talent but a special blend of passion and persistence she calls “grit.” What really drives success is not “genius” but a unique combination of passion and long-term perseverance. / La clave del éxito no es el talento ni la suerte, como siempre hemos creído. La clave del éxito es una mezcla de pasión, perseverancia y coraje: «grit». La obra de Angela Duckworth, profesora de psicología y pionera en su campo, ha revolucionado el panorama cultural y científico al demostrar, con estudios contrastados científicamente, que el éxito en la vida tiene poco que ver con la inteligencia y mucho con el autocontrol, la perseverancia y la capacidad de levantarse después de una caída. Triunfamos cuando nos dedicamos en cuerpo y alma a objetivos que nos hacen felices y nos apasionan. La buena noticia es que la determinación puede cultivarse. Padres, estudiantes, educadores, atletas y todos aquellos que quieran alcanzar la excelencia o ayudar a otros a alcanzarla encontrarán en esta obra la información, la ciencia, los ejemplos y el aliento que precisan.
